数据库操作
原创 2023-03-04 11:41:59
84阅读
在 Ruby on Rails 项目中,Active Record 是与数据库交互的重要工具。本文将详细记录我在处理 Ruby on Rails Active Record 数据库操作时的思考过程和实践经验,涵盖环境准备、分步指南、配置详解、验证测试、排错指南及扩展应用等六个方面。 ### 环境准备 首先,我们需要为 Ruby on Rails 项目准备一个适合的开发环境。 ```bash
原创 6月前
32阅读
# 如何实现 "Ruby on Rails 数据库" ## 导语 数据库是现代应用程序的重要组成部分,它们用于存储和管理数据。Ruby on Rails是一个流行的Web应用程序开发框架,它提供了一种简单且强大的方式来访问和操作数据库。在本文中,我将指导你如何使用Ruby on Rails来实现数据库。 ## 数据库实现流程 下面的表格展示了Ruby on Rails中实现数据库的流程。
原创 2023-08-24 19:12:42
45阅读
文档地址: https://freed.gitee.io/rails-guides/active_record_querying.html 创建 ## 记录日志 Log.create(logtype: 2, email: current_user.email, user_id: current_us
原创 2021-08-06 17:07:45
269阅读
个人初学rails安装的一点点记录,还希望rails高手能指点一二. 1、安装ruby 不用说 是下载安装包:http://rubyforge.org/frs/?group_id=167,注意版本---害人不浅,后面会说到,我下的是1.8.6-26 装完后,可以用ruby -v 测试是否安装成功,如图,要是出现了版本 就说明安装成功了 个人初学rails
转载 2023-06-29 23:27:23
50阅读
这个话题曾经给身边的很多朋友说过同样的话题,这里整理以下。如果你是一个门外汉,你会 .NET 或是 Java 或是 PHP … 你对 Ruby on Rails 感兴趣,想学习,开怎么开始?如果你有以上语言两年以上的工作经验,按照我指的路子,最慢1 个月就能学会 Ruby on Rails,这个方案曾经经过好几个人证实。以下步骤请一步一步来,切勿心急跳过,最好连我上面的链接都不要提前点击!安装 L
转载 2023-11-20 17:19:07
74阅读
1:我的Application,是基于rails 2.2.2. 如果采用最新的rails的2.3.2版本。记得迁移程序。 迁移命令: rake rails:update:application_controller(具体请参考:[url]http://guides.rubyonrails.org/2_3_release_notes.html[/url]
转载 2023-12-16 20:28:06
26阅读
ThinkPHP 内置了抽象数据库访问层,把不同的数据库操作封装起来。我们只需要使用公共的 Db 类进行操作,无须针对不同的数据库写不同的代码和底层实现。Db 类会自动调用相应的数据库驱动来处理。 一、全局配置定义  在common/conf/config.php中'DB_TYPE'=>'mysql', //数据库类型 'DB_HOST'=>'localhost',
1、创建一个databasemysql我们已经在1.3节安装过了。连接远程,在项目目录下连接mysql,创建一个database数据
原创 2023-02-05 10:25:48
130阅读
rails数据库查询方法
原创 2021-06-05 10:22:48
243阅读
控制台上执行下面的命令 rails g migration addColumnToBlackIps send_time:datetime 会生成文件db/migrate/20210529131328_add_column_to_black_ips.rb class AddColumnToBlackI
原创 2021-08-06 17:12:54
828阅读
创建迁移文件 rails g migration add_product_images_index 编写迁移文件 db/migrate/20170119093958_add_product_images_index.rb class AddProductImagesIndex < ActiveRec
原创 2021-08-06 17:08:56
883阅读
1.查看数据库SHOW DATABASES ;2.选择数据库USE mysql(数据库名);3.查看当前数据库SELECT DATABASE();4.查询数据库中的表SHOW TABLES ;5.创建数据库使用指定的字符编码表,创建数据库。CREATE DATABASE 数据库名 CHARACTER SET 字符编码;使用默认的字符编码表,创建数据库.CREATE DATABASE 数据库名;查看
原创 2022-12-27 12:34:08
471阅读
MySQL -uroot -pcreate database news_app default character set utf8 collate utf8_general_ci;use news_app;create table article( id int unsigned not null auto_increment primary key, n
原创 2016-09-03 19:40:41
548阅读
@(MySQL系类)[数据库操作] 数据库操作 [TOC] 一、介绍 MySQL数据库操作:DML 补充:sql组成 在MySQL阮栎软件中,可以通过
原创 4月前
9阅读
//创建数据库create table if not exists user(userid integer primary key autoincrement,username varchar(128),classid integer)//插入数据库对象insert into user(username,classid)values('王五',3)//按格式显示数据库select userid a
原创 2015-01-08 10:43:10
606阅读
分层设计原理 dao(主要进行持久化操作(对于数据库操作都是持久化操作;jdbc;dbutils;mybatis;hibernate;springjpa;springjdbctemoplete等等))数据访问层(一般是接口跟实现) service(主要进行业务层的操作,主要是承上启下;向下调用da ...
转载 2021-07-20 13:57:00
230阅读
2评论
视图操作: create table dep( id int primary key auto_increment, name char(32) ); create table user( id int primary key auto_increment, name char(32), dep_i
原创 2021-05-20 17:14:45
151阅读
root@webwall:/home/xiachengjiao# vi/webwall/mysql/my.cnf(看配置文件中的参数)root@webwall:/webwall/mysql/bin# ./mysql -u root -S /var/mysql1.sock -pEnter password: Enter password:********ERROR 2002 (HY000): Can
use mastergocreate database test1 on (  name=test1dat1,  filename='c:\Program Files\Microsoft SQL Server\MSSQL\Data\t1dat1.ndf',  size=5mb,  maxsize=100mb,  filegrowth=5m
转载 2007-03-28 14:08:53
571阅读
  • 1
  • 2
  • 3
  • 4
  • 5